魔数
每个class文件的头4个字节称为魔数(Magic Number),其值为:0xCAFEBASE,它的唯一作用是用于确定这个文件是否为一个能被虚拟机接受的class文件。使用魔数而不是扩展名来进行识别主要是基于安全的考虑,因为文件的扩展名可以随意地被改动。
版本号
紧接着魔的4个字节存储的是class文件的版本号:第5和第6个字节是次版本号(Minor Version)...
分类:
编程语言 时间:
2014-12-11 17:31:34
阅读次数:
194
// define head function
#ifndef PS_ALGORITHM_H_INCLUDED
#define PS_ALGORITHM_H_INCLUDED
#include
#include
#include "cv.h"
#include "highgui.h"
#include "cxmat.hpp"
#include "cxcore.hpp"
using name...
分类:
其他好文 时间:
2014-12-11 17:32:19
阅读次数:
591
SpringMVC中,默认不能把多个相同的url绑定到同一个方法。如果需要绑定,需要增加param参数,而且值要不同。 我自己没有这个需求,或者就是有需求,我也想到的是使用不同的url。 项目中有少部分这样的需求,于是就写个demo。 @RequestMapping(value="/test",params="method=method1")public void method1(){ Sys...
分类:
移动开发 时间:
2014-12-11 17:32:06
阅读次数:
165
using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Linq;
using System.Text;
using System.Windows.Forms;
using System.Dra...
iOS sqlite3保存数组NSArray...
分类:
移动开发 时间:
2014-12-11 17:31:19
阅读次数:
170
1、中文姓名(如:张三、噶及·洛克业)
/^([a-zA-Z0-9\u4e00-\u9fa5\·]{1,10})$/
2、电话验证(如:010-85369999、186199999)
/^(0\d{2,3}[-| ]?)?(\d{7,8})([-| ]?\d{3,5})?$/
/^(((13|14|15|18|17)\d{9}))$/
3、电话加姓名...
分类:
其他好文 时间:
2014-12-11 17:31:37
阅读次数:
190
Android中实现view的更新有两组方法,一组是invalidate,另一组是postInvalidate,其中前者是在UI线程自身中使用,而后者在非UI线程中使用。
Android提供了Invalidate方法实现界面刷新,但是Invalidate不能直接在线程中调用,因为他是违背了单线程模型:Android UI操作并不是线程安全的,并且这些操作必须在UI线程中调用。
An...
分类:
移动开发 时间:
2014-12-11 17:31:58
阅读次数:
200
/* Copyright (c) 2014, 烟台大学计算机学院
* All rights reserved.
* 文件名称:test.cpp
* 作者:陈丹妮
* 完成日期:2014年 12 月 11 日
* 版 本 号:v1.0
*
* 问题描述: 逆序输出数组
* 输入描述: 输入几个整型数
* 程序输出: 逆序输出数组
*/
#include
...
分类:
编程语言 时间:
2014-12-11 17:30:11
阅读次数:
145
一 安装
目的:不需支持php等。就html就行了。
步骤:
下载这些东西:
Lenovo:~/下载/download4nginx$ ls
md5-1.3.0.tgz openssl-1.0.1c.tar.gz zlib-1.2.7.tar.gz
nginx-1.3.4.tar.gz pcre-8.31.tar.gz
解压缩nginx-1.3.4.tar.gz到~/下载/...
分类:
编程语言 时间:
2014-12-11 17:30:58
阅读次数:
294
一、常见渐进加载图片模式
目前我们看到的渐进加载主要有以下三种实现方式:
1) 依次从web上加载不同尺寸的图片,从小到大。最开始先拉取一个小缩略图做拉伸显示,然后拉取中等规格的图,拉取完毕直接覆盖显示,最后拉取原图,拉取完成后显示原图。
2)直接从web上拉取最大的图片,每接受一点儿数据就显示一点儿图片,这样就会实现从上到下一点点刷新出来的效果。
3)结合第1种和第2种...
分类:
移动开发 时间:
2014-12-11 17:30:54
阅读次数:
213
在Eclipse里面编译生成的APK中有一个签名的,它默认的key是debug.keystore,它默认的路径是:
C:\Users\\.android\debug.keystore
这个key的密码是:android
================================================================
我们可以输入如...
分类:
移动开发 时间:
2014-12-11 17:30:59
阅读次数:
161
CGRectDivide:可用来分割CGRect
CGRect rect =
CGRectMake(60,
60, 240,
140);
CGRect slice;
CGRect remainder;
CGRectDivide(rect, &slice, &remainder,
40, CGRectMaxXEdge);
NSLo...
分类:
其他好文 时间:
2014-12-11 17:30:55
阅读次数:
169
1.背景 忙了一周,从设计算法到编程,到部署服务器,到最后的UI实现,终于我的微Q诞生了。 用起来非常的简洁,只要把微信或者qq的聊天记录导出来,是个txt文件,导入微Q,手机端也能用,它就能帮你分析谁是话唠,谁是话题终结者/开启者,谁是表情帝,热词,还有活跃时段。我自己用着还挺爽了。美中不足:服务器比较慢,UI做的比较繁重,刷不出来得多刷新几次。秀下界面吧:分析结...
分类:
微信 时间:
2014-12-11 17:29:16
阅读次数:
505
SGU - 102
Coprimes
Time Limit: 250MS
Memory Limit: 4096KB
64bit IO Format: %I64d & %I64u
Submit Status
Description
For given integer N (1N104) find amount of p...
分类:
其他好文 时间:
2014-12-11 17:31:12
阅读次数:
113
做每一个项目,最好大致把跟自己合作的人分一下类,...
分类:
其他好文 时间:
2014-12-11 17:28:22
阅读次数:
123
我们看到的APP,往往有着华丽的启动界面,然后就是漫长的数据加载等待,甚至在无网络的时候,整个处于不可用状态。那么我们怎么处理好界面交互中的加载设计,保证体验无缝衔接,保证用户没有漫长的等待感,而可以轻松自在的享受等待,对加载后的内容有明确的预期呢?设计师在进行APP设计的设计时,往往会更加专注于界面长什么样,界面和界面之间怎么跳转,给予用户什么样的操作反馈,却偏偏特别容易忽略掉一个比较重要的环节...
分类:
移动开发 时间:
2014-12-11 17:30:12
阅读次数:
194
9.3.2.1 用关键字 use 编程
我们已经知道,如果用关键字 use 创建值,编译器会自动在声明这个值的函数结尾,插入对 Dispose 方法的调用。这对于资源管理来说是有用的,但还有其他情况,我们需要在两个函数调用之间加包括一段代码。
假设我们希望用不同的颜色输出文本到控制台,然后,再恢复原来的颜色。用传统的方法,我们必须保存原来的颜色,设置新的颜色,发送输出到控制台,再恢复原来...
分类:
其他好文 时间:
2014-12-11 17:28:44
阅读次数:
142